在游戏开发领域,动画效果是提升游戏体验的关键因素之一。After Effects作为一款强大的视觉特效软件,在游戏动画制作中扮演着重要角色。本文将为您揭秘如何利用After Effects加速游戏动画的制作过程,提高工作效率。
在进行游戏动画制作之前,首先需要对After Effects的工作环境进行优化,以提高动画渲染速度。
1. 增加内存使用
在After Effects的“首选项”中,找到“内存与资源”选项卡,将“最大允许内存使用”设置为电脑内存的80%以上,以确保动画渲染时内存充足。
2. 设置缓存盘
将After Effects的缓存盘设置在一个大容量、高速的硬盘上,如固态硬盘(SSD),可以显著提高缓存读写速度,从而加快动画渲染速度。
3. 关闭不必要的插件
在制作游戏动画时,关闭不必要的插件可以减少资源占用,提高渲染速度。
After Effects支持GPU加速渲染,利用显卡的强大计算能力,可以显著提高动画渲染速度。
1. 检查GPU加速状态
在After Effects的“首选项”中,找到“预览”选项卡,确保“使用GPU加速”选项被勾选。
2. 选择合适的GPU加速特效
After Effects中部分特效支持GPU加速,选择这些特效可以加快渲染速度。
3. 使用第三方插件
市面上有许多第三方插件支持GPU加速,如Red Giant的Magic Bullet Suite等,可以进一步提高动画渲染速度。
在制作游戏动画时,合理设置动画参数可以加快渲染速度。
1. 减少分辨率
在保证画面质量的前提下,适当降低动画分辨率可以加快渲染速度。
2. 使用预渲染图层
将复杂的动画效果预渲染成静态图像,可以减少渲染时间。
3. 优化动画路径
在制作动画路径时,尽量使用直线和曲线,避免复杂的路径,以减少渲染计算量。
After Effects的渲染队列功能可以帮助您高效管理渲染任务。
1. 创建渲染队列
在After Effects中,点击“渲染队列”按钮,创建一个新的渲染队列。
2. 添加渲染任务
将需要渲染的合成或图层拖拽到渲染队列中,设置渲染参数。
3. 调整渲染顺序
根据渲染任务的优先级,调整渲染顺序,确保关键任务优先完成。
通过以上方法,我们可以有效提高After Effects在游戏动画制作中的渲染速度,从而提高工作效率。在实际操作中,还需根据具体项目需求,灵活运用各种技巧,以达到最佳效果。